Joanne Marie Myers, 72, of Centre Hall, went home to be with her Lord on Friday, August 11, 2006, at Mt. Nittany Medical Center at State College.
She was born May 20, 1934 in Potter township a daughter of the late Alta May Bilger.
She was married to Pastor Aaron Boyd Myers who preceded her in death.
Surviving are three sons, Aaron B. Myers III of State College and his children Aaron B. IV, Heather and Brandon; Patrick L. Myers and his wife Kelly A. and their daughter Shanan of Centre Hall; Matthew D. Myers and his wife Heather of Pittsburgh and their children Ian and Kate; three daughters, Peggy L. Walk of Harrisburg and her children, Marie, Roger Jr, and Becky; Sally J. Frehn and her husband Byron Joel of Huntingdon, and their children Joel and Gunther; and Mary B. Caldana and her husband Barth of Bellefonte, and their children Kati and Sara; and one great grandchild, Amber.
A brother Gerald Bilger preceded her in death.
Joanne graduated from Centre Hall Potter High School receiving a perfect attendance award for never having missed a day of school. In high school she was active in sports winning an award as a softball player and was also active in band, playing the Clarinet.
She enjoyed raising flowers, gardening and bird watching, but her family including her grandchildren and great grandchild were her real priority and joy in life.
Mrs. Myers was currently associated with Calvary Bible Church on Centre Hall Mountain. Through the years she was involved in various gospel ministries programs including tract ministries and playing the organ and piano for church services at New Testament Baptist Bible Church, her late husband's church.
